The Issue

 

The Brinkley Animal Control located in Brinkley AR has been running a city shelter for several years and are not in compliance with state and federal laws. The building has no heat or air. Last year they were able to get one small space heater and they have one fan. The animals are not being fed nutritious food and kept with fresh water. The feces and urine is not cleaned out of the kennels on a regular basis. They’ve had a high turnover of animal control officers and they only have one officer working the shelter. In the past year, the mayor appointed two volunteers last year to network the dogs.  They’ve networked every dog and none have had to be put to sleep because of lack of rescues or adopters. Several have died due to poor conditions in the shelter.  The dogs do not have nutritious food. Cages are not cleaned out regularly. Cages are not disinfected properly. Dogs are not let out to get any exercise. The dogs are denied medical care. One little dog sat for weeks with a hurt leg before he was taken to the vet.  This year, a Dogo, a very breed worth $3000.00, died in the shelter due to a hookworm infestation.  A little puppy died because it froze to death.  Unaltered male and female dogs are not separated. The shelter doesn’t have basic supplies on hand nor do they keep any documentation.

 

 

 

Last week a rescue pulled a German shepherd from this shelter. She was brought to the shelter in June due to flood evacuations.  Her owner did not surrender her until October 9, 2014. He had been told that she’d found a home. Yet she sat in a kennel not seeing the light of day for almost 5 months. She was not let out to exercise. She had no bedding and stood in her own feces and urine. She contracted coccidia and a severe case of hookworms. Volunteers were not allowed inside the shelter to check on her. When they finally did see her, they realized she was nothing but skin and bones. They begged for her to be taken to the vet. The local vet prescribed medication for hook worms and Albon for coccidia. She was transported back to the vet and declined over night.  By the time the rescue picked her up the next day on October 17, 2014, she was unable to maintain her body temperature and was falling when walking because she was so thin. The rescue rushed her to a vet in Little Rock, AR. She was given two baths to get the urine smell off of her.  She was dehydrated and given fluids. The vet said she is starved and she’s so critical that on a scale of 1-9, with 1 being the worst, her body score is a 1. She was trembling and her gums had begun to bruise.  The vet would not release her because he felt she may die if he did. She’s staying in boarding at the vet. She’s heavy heartworm positive. She’ll be tested for tick diseases this week. There are 6 dogs left in the shelter. The rescue also transported a starving pit bull to a pit bull rescue on October 17, 2014. The remaining dogs are in various stages of poor health and starvation. We are asking for change. Animal cruelty and neglect charges need to be brought against the Mayor and the ACO who did this to Lucy.  If an individual had done this to her, they would be facing charges for abuse and neglect. Because these two people are in positions of power, it’s possible this could happen again if it’s not dealt with. We want Justice for Lucy. We want the shelter cleaned out and in compliance with state and federal laws.
